Full stack developer (on site)
Crisp · Amsterdam, North Holland, THE NETHERLANDS
Our developers build the systems our customers use to shop for groceries — as well as the software that runs our warehouses, supports last-mile, and helps ou...
Job description
Our developers build the systems our customers use to shop for groceries — as well as the software that runs our warehouses, supports last-mile, and helps our purchasing and commerce teams operate effectively. What you'll do: We build software in a lean and pragmatic way, and care about choosing the right abstractions for our domain and continuously balance delivery speed against long-term complexity. Our stack includes Typescript, React Native, modern PHP and PostgreSQL. We prefer to work with people who have seen—or want to learn—different technologies, as we consider our tools a means to an end. You will: Work with a small team of product owners and product designers to implement new app features. Help validate features work as intended, from analysing technical telemetry to joining customer interviews. Code across our stack — frontend and backend. Ship often and take responsibility for your code “in the field” . We invest heavily in automated testing and code readability. Refactoring is part of the job. Abstractions are revisited when the business changes. We use LLMs as productivity tools where appropriate, but every line of code shipped to production is understood and owned b...